Phlox 'Crackerjack' (Phlox douglasii 'Crackerjack')

Phlox ‘Crackerjack’ (Phlox douglasii ‘Crackerjack’)

Where to plant

Let’s now see where to plant Phlox ‘Crackerjack’ (Phlox douglasii ‘Crackerjack’). What types of gardens and where this plant is normally grown.

Orientation

It tolerates being planted in different orientations. But if possible, plant phlox ‘Crackerjack’ in a east facing or south facing garden.

Garden style

It has numerous uses in gardening and landscaping. Phlox douglasii ‘Crackerjack’ can work very well in gardens of different styles:

  • Informal Gardens – have a free design and close to the nature aspect. The lines are smoother and more fluid and the planting is less rigid;
  • Patios, balconies and containers – gardens confined to the space next to buildings where the cultivation is done in pots and containers;
  • Rock and gravel gardens – are gardens that feature extensive use of rocks and stones and include plants native to rocky or alpine environments;
